PET vs PVC vs PETG: Key Differences at a Glance

 

Feature PET Sheet PVC Sheet PETG Sheet
Transparency Excellent Very Good Excellent
Impact Resistance Good Moderate Excellent
Thermoforming Ease Moderate Excellent Excellent
Heat Resistance Good Good Very Good
Chemical Resistance Good Very Good Good
Printability Good Very Good Excellent
Typical Thickness Range Thin to rigid sheets Thin films to sheets Thin to medium sheets
Common Applications Food packaging, folding boxes Pharmaceutical blister packaging, printing Medical devices, cosmetic and premium packaging
Recyclability High Limited High
Cost Level Moderate Cost-effective Higher

The final material choice should be based on application requirements, processing conditions, and regulatory compliance.

 

Understanding the Three Materials

 

1.PET Sheet (Polyethylene Terephthalate)

PET sheets are widely used in food packaging, folding boxes, and thermoformed containers due to their excellent clarity and recyclability.

Key Characteristics

  • High transparency and gloss
  • Good mechanical strength and rigidity
  • Excellent recyclability
  • Suitable for food-contact applications

Typical Applications

  • Food trays and clamshell packaging
  • Folding cartons and transparent boxes
  • Consumer goods blister packaging

Best For
Manufacturers prioritizing clarity, sustainability, and cost efficiency.

2.PVC Sheet (Polyvinyl Chloride)

PVC sheets remain a dominant material in pharmaceutical blister packaging and industrial applications due to their stable processing performance and cost advantages.

Key Characteristics

  • Excellent thermoforming and sealing performance
  • Good chemical and moisture resistance
  • Consistent thickness control
  • Competitive cost for large-volume production

Typical Applications

  • Pharmaceutical blister packaging
  • Printing sheets and protective covers
  • Industrial and technical sheet applications

Best For
High-volume production requiring stable processing and proven performance, especially in pharmaceutical packaging.

3.PETG Sheet (Glycol-Modified PET)

PETG sheets combine clarity with enhanced impact resistance and processing flexibility, making them ideal for high-end and complex applications.

Key Characteristics

  • Superior impact resistance
  • Easy thermoforming with low stress whitening
  • Excellent surface quality and printability
  • Suitable for premium and technical applications

Typical Applications

  • Medical device components
  • Cosmetic and luxury packaging
  • Display fixtures and protective panels

Best For
Applications requiring complex forming, durability, and premium appearance.

 

Processing & Manufacturing Considerations

Different materials behave differently during processing:

  • PET sheets offer rigidity but require precise temperature control during thermoforming
  • PVC sheets provide excellent forming consistency and sealing reliability
  • PETG sheets allow deeper draws and complex shapes with lower forming stress

Choosing the right material can significantly reduce production defects, material waste, and downtime.

Regulatory & Compliance Factors

Compliance plays a key role in material selection:

PET and PETG sheets are widely accepted for food-contact and recyclable packaging

PVC sheets remain the industry standard for pharmaceutical blister packaging when properly formulated

Manufacturers should always select materials aligned with both local regulations and export market standards.
